What type of rope is most weather resistant?

Polyester rope can withstand intense heat and has a melting temperature between 428-degrees and 500-degrees Fahrenheit. Polypropylene rope is resistant to rot, mildew and UV light making it a great rope for rainy days, coastal locations, or tropical climates.

What type of rope holds up best outdoors?

So, what's the best rope for general outdoor use? Polyester rope. Like Nylon, it provides significant strength, but without the stretch. It also has tremendous abrasion resistance and is rot and mildew resistant, making it the best outdoor rope.

What kind of rope is waterproof?

Polypropylene Rope

Polypropylene ropes are synthetic and possess a variety of unique qualities. Polypropylene rope is particularly suited for use around water and will not rot due to water and is resistant to mildew.

Is nylon rope good for outdoor use?

Nylon ropes are abrasion, mold, mildew, and chemical resistant, so they're suitable for outdoor and industrial environments, as well as for gym and exercise applications. They're also available in braided, plaited, or twisted varieties, with braided being the strongest and most useful.

Is polypropylene rope good for outdoor use?

Polypropylene rope is another type of synthetic fiber rope that is very common in outdoor use. It is rot-proof, it floats in water, and it is incredibly strong and durable, which is why polypropylene rope is often used in boating and other instances that include water.

How long will polyester rope last outside?

Typically a polyester rope will only lose 10% of its breaking strength after 2 years of outdoor use. This is excluding cuts or severe abrasion. Polyester is often chosen as the outside coating for a cored rope made from a stronger but uv sensitive materials such as kevlar.

Is sisal rope good for outdoors?

The biggest issue with Sisal Ropes is that they retain water, so it's not advised to use or store them outside where they could possibly get wet.

Which is stronger twisted or braided rope?

Braided rope is stronger and is nicer on the hands than twisted rope, but it's a pain to splice yourself. This means if you're using a windlass and chain, and you are doing your own splicing, you'll probably need to use twisted rope.

Is polypropylene rope UV resistant?

POLYPROPYLENE. Polypropylene is a very light material with a density of 0.91, this means a rope in this material will float. Polypropylene has a moderate resistance to UV and abrasion. The extension to break is similar to polyester but the strength is not as high.

How long does rope last outside?

Manila Rope: About 8 years; 10 or more if you're lucky. It has a resin that gives it some natural resistance to UV. The best natural rope to use outside.

What kind of rope is best for a tree swing?

Twisted polypropylene is a good option, while polyester rope is the best. Avoid using nylon rope when building a tree swing. Nylon rope stretches to absorb shock, so it isn't optimal for a swing.

Is polypropylene rope the same as polyester rope?

Polyester rope wears better than polypropylene, is almost as strong as Nylon, and retains its strength when wet. It does not stretch as much as Nylon and does not float. It's the most abrasion-resistant of the synthetic rope types, and high abrasion resistance is very important if you want a long-lasting rope.

What is the difference between nylon rope and polyester rope?

Polyester ropes are almost as strong as nylon when dry. Polyester retains its strength when wet, and thus polyester ropes are generally stronger than nylon ropes when wet. Polypropylene is probably the most common material found in ropes used in the marine field.
